An Engaging Walk Through Corfu’s Darker Past: The Assassinations Tour
Corfu Town’s assassinations tour offers a compelling look at some of the most pivotal and often tragic moments in Greek and European history. Priced at roughly $50.93 per person for about 2 hours and 30 minutes, this small-group walk takes you through the Old Town, with a focus on the lives and deaths of influential figures who either visited or had ties to Corfu. Led by a knowledgeable licensed guide, the tour promises a blend of history, mystery, and storytelling, all within a manageable, intimate setting.

A Detailed Look at What the Tour Offers
Starting Point and Duration
The tour begins at the Corfu Museum of Asian Art at 6:30 pm, an easy-to-find location that sets the tone for an evening stroll through Corfu’s historic streets. Over the next two and a half hours, you’ll walk through the Old Town’s narrow alleys and iconic squares, stopping at significant sites linked to the figures who marked or changed history through their untimely deaths.
Itinerary Breakdown and Highlights
Corfu Old Town is your main stage, a charming setting where centuries of history are layered with stories of intrigue and violence. The guide will lead you through the dark side of Corfu’s past, focusing on assassinations that had profound impacts, whether on Greek politics or European affairs.
Many of these personalities are connected to Corfu itself — whether as natives, visitors, or figures whose deaths caused ripples across nations. For instance, you’ll learn about Greek heroes whose tragic ends are woven into the island’s history, adding a personal and local dimension to global stories.

FAQ
How long is the Corfu Assassinations Tour?
The tour lasts approximately 2 hours and 30 minutes, providing a manageable yet in-depth look at Corfu’s dark stories.
Where does the tour start?
It begins at the Corfu Museum of Asian Art, a central and accessible location in Corfu Town.
What is the group size?
The tour is limited to up to 8 guests, ensuring a more personal experience with the guide.
Is the tour suitable for children?
No, the tour is adapted for adults only, with a minimum age of 18 years.
What’s included in the price?
Your fee covers a licensed guide, all fees and taxes (24%), and the overall experience. Meals or drinks are not included.
What should I wear or bring?
Since it’s a walking tour, comfortable shoes and weather-appropriate clothing are advised. Check the weather forecast, as the tour is outdoors.
Can I cancel or reschedule?
The booking is non-refundable and cannot be changed. If canceled due to weather, a different date or a full refund will be offered.
Is the tour accessible for people with mobility challenges?
It’s not specifically designed for those with mobility issues, and the tour involves walking through Old Town’s streets, which may include uneven surfaces.
